Job Summary
Reporting to the Manager, Area Control Centre (ACC) Operations, the Operations Duty manager is responsible for the efficient and effective management of the Air Traffic Services (ATS) personnel, equipment, and administrative functions.

Operations Duty Managers are accountable for the day of operation at the ACC, Towers, Flight Service Specialist (FSS), Flight Information Centre (FIC) and Air Traffic Operations Specialist (ATOS) service delivery to our stakeholders to ensure a cohesive operation for the day. They are also accountable to the National Operations Centre (NOC) to keep them informed through collaborative decision making of any issues and/or suggested mitigations to ensure contiguous national network operations.

In the performance of their duties and responsibilities, the Operations Duty manager maintains oversight responsibility for the delegated operation and ensures that all required documentation and coordination relative to personnel, equipment and administrative functions is completed in accordance with national, regional and facility guidance and direction.

In this role you will:
  • Ensure operational safety, service, and quality of Air Traffic Services in collaboration with the Manager, Area Control Centre Operations (MACCO), Manager, Air Traffic Operations (MATO), Manager, Terminal and Tower Operations (MTTO), Area Control Centre (ACC) Unit Manager, Site Managers, supervisors, and Manager, ATS Standards Compliance (MATSSC).
  • Evaluate daily service delivery performance and report performance to the MACCO and MATO and NOC.
  • Assist Site and Speciality Supervisors for immediate interpretation of Air Traffic Services Administration and Management Manual (ATSAMM), Manual of Air Traffic Services (MATS), Canadian Aviation Regulations (CARs) requirements and elevate the request for interpretation if required.
  • Identify, plan and direct daily operations during non-normal events such as airport or runway closures, major weather events, flight inspections, partial or full Communications, Navigation and Surveillance - Air Traffic Management (CNS-ATM) equipment failures, implementation of new ATS technology, aircraft incidents and/or accidents, etc. (in partnership with Air Navigation Services (ANS) Technology Services, ATM Engineering, CNS Engineering, Technology Infrastructure, and ATS Standards.
  • Notify appropriate stakeholders of any affected facilities of equipment or environmental discrepancies/outages and emergencies/unusual situations that may impact the facility(ies).
  • Identify resource requirements to deliver day of operation services and execute on productivity and service delivery improvements within budget.
  • Be responsible for ATS staff during the day-of operation including the responsibility to match daily staff requirement to traffic, hire overtime, allocate operational priorities, provide guidance and coaching to staff, approve ad-hoc leave and take disciplinary action as required.
